2.2. Charging the Device
Before first use, fully charge your HG200 device. Use only a 5V USB power source to prevent battery damage. Regularly clean the charging port with brushes and cloth to remove sweat and dirt that may affect charging.
2.3. Firmware and Course Data Updates
For optimal GPS accuracy and the most current course data, it is recommended to regularly update the device firmware and course maps. Course data is updated every two weeks. Refer to the Quick Start Guide for detailed instructions on updating from the Canmore website.

3. Operating Instructions
3.1. Playing Golf
To begin a round of golf, power on the device. The GPS will search for nearby courses. Select your desired course from the list. The device will automatically display distances to the front, middle, and back of the green.

3.7. Changing Units (Yards/Meters)
The default display unit is yards. To change the unit to meters, navigate to "Setting > Unit" on the device and select your preference.
3.8. Mounting the Device
The HG200 comes with a powerful magnet for easy attachment to metal surfaces, such as golf cart uprights, or can be clipped onto your belt or pants pocket.

4. Maintenance
4.1. Cleaning and Storage
The device is IPX7 rated waterproof. For best performance and longevity, store the product in a cool, dry place. Clean the device after exposure to sweat and dirt, especially around the charging connectors.
4.2. GPS Receiver
Do not cover the GPS receiver when locating. Any obstruction may affect the GPS signal. Ensure the device is in an open area with no hindrance during use for accurate positioning.
5. Troubleshooting
5.1. Distance Measurement Displays "---"
If the distance measurement displays "---" instead of figures, connect the device to power to recharge. When in low battery level, the device initiates power reserve mode, which reduces GPS range and may prevent it from locating positions.
5.2. Inconsistent Yardages or Auto-Advance Issues
If you experience inconsistent yardages or issues with the auto-advance function, ensure your device's firmware and course maps are up to date. Refer to the Quick Start Guide or the official Canmore website for the latest updates and troubleshooting steps.
